    Freddie Roach had the wrong game plan for Khan.

    Khans movement is what makes him who he is. Roach trying to get him to settle down, and fight more flatfooted was a big mistake.

    You could see at times that Khan just looked ****** standing straight up after throwing punches, and standing more flatfooted instead of moving.

    Roach got Khan ****ed up in this fight, and Khan is not getting better under Roach.

                  He is the wrong trainer for Khan in general.

                  His offensive game was never the problem. He needed defensive work and Freddie Roach seems to know nothing about defence. He should be a jab first fighter who throws in straight rights now and then, instead he's been turned into a ****ty version of Pacquiao who jumps in and out, loses his balance and can't defend.
